Chalk Hill is in Stapleford, Cambridge and in South Cambridgeshire district.
CB22 5DQ is located in the Shelford electoral ward, within the English
Parliamentary constituency of South Cambridgeshire. This postcode has been in use
since 2009-04-01.

In 2023, 10 crimes were reported
near Chalk Hill .
82% of streets in the UK are more dangerous.
This street can be considered very safe.
The most common type of crime was
anti social behaviour.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of CB22 5DQ.
